Install Windows 7 From a USB Flash Drive

Windows 7, I'm sure you have heard of it by now. Already Microsoft has a new operating system, hopefully this one won't be a disaster like Vista was. If you installed Vista or even later versions of XP from a DVD you know that it was very time consuming. Why not speed up the process by using a flash drive to install Windows 7. Windows 7 is currently in beta and Microsoft is offering it free to anyone to try out until August. In this article we will show you how to take the Windows 7 ISO and put it on a USB flash drive for fast and easy installation.
